KOMBIT signs contract with Aeven for a new operations platform

10.8.2026 10:00:00 CEST | Aeven A/S | Press release

Share

KOMBIT has signed a contract with Aeven for the establishment, operation, and maintenance of a new operations platform. The contract has a value of just under DKK 700 million and a total contract duration of 12 years.

The new operations platform will provide a modern, resilient, and secure foundation for several of the joint municipal IT solutions in KOMBIT's portfolio.

High level of expertise characterized the tender process

Prior to the tender, KOMBIT conducted both a market dialogue and a supplier consultation to strengthen the tender material and support an open process in which input helped shape the tender.

"The process has confirmed that there are strong skills in the market, and we have met bidders with a high level of professionalism and an incredibly serious approach to the task. This has contributed to a good process, and we would like to acknowledge that," says Søren Kromann.

With the contract now in place, the work enters its next phase, where KOMBIT and Aeven will establish the new operations platform and migrate Støttesystemerne onto the platform as the first step.

About KOMBIT

KOMBIT is the municipalities’ shared IT organization and is owned by Local Government Denmark (KL). KOMBIT procures, manages and continuously develops shared digital solutions and common municipal IT infrastructure on behalf of the municipalities. Its portfolio includes more than 30 nationwide IT solutions used by municipalities across Denmark.
